What is recorded here
The official Northern Ireland record identifies this as WEDGE TOMB. Recorded period: NEO/B.A.; PREHISTORIC. Recorded protection: Scheduled. The official map point was placed at the centre of the recorded archaeological site from the source map reference.
Wedge tomb; dates to the Neolithic or Bronze Age period. It is a significant prehistoric burial monument, characteristic of the later megalithic traditions in Ireland.
